The first game, MUD, was developed in 1978, and the market has grown since then.
To play, you must:
- A reliable Internet connection.
- A personal computer or game console.
- The selected software required by some games.
One can play simple games such as Scrabble, or bingo or games like poker, mahjong, and pool. Another popular category is simulation games – these imitate real life situations and cover aspects like combat, city planning, strategies and flight simulation.
